Subj : A camera project To : All From : Blue White Date : Sat Nov 06 2021 10:50:33 Good morning! We have had some recent issues with some badniks in the neighborhood. Mostly childish stuff like shooting at windows with BB guns, busting bottles, etc. However, we have also had some folks rummaging through parked cars and a few other not so childish things. I have had issues mostly with the childish activity. While I expect that to dwindle as the weather gets cold, I have set up one of my action cameras in the window of the side of the house facing the street. I would like to use that camera for other things, so I have been looking at raspberry pi projects for security cameras. I have found some articles that say good things about motionEye OS. I have obtained a couple of pis... a 3B and a Zero W... and a Longruner camera. The 3B is a mid-range Canakit that came complete with a case and a NOOBS loaded SD card, as well as a power supply and a couple of other goodies. The Zero W is a bare-bones Vilros kit that came with a case and power supply, and a couple of necessary adaptors but no preformatted SD card or extras. I have never worked with a Zero before, or any OS other than Raspbian. I expect much frustration as it seems that the instructions on websites and videos never seem to cover the issues I run into with my tech projects. :) I will keep you all up to date on my progress.
